Paris’ claim 4th Father Son Title

Posted: July 25th, 2010

Bob and Ryan Paris captured their fourth EDGA Father-Son title as both father and son shot rounds of even par 72 at the Lake Shore Country Club. Ron Coleman and son Dustin finished second with 156 (72-84) and third place was a tie between Bob and Kirk Seth (81-76) and Jack and Joel Hobson (76-81) at 157.

The net winners were the Shaffer’s with Kevin shooting 71 net and son Andrew 70 for a 141 total. Second place went to the Lew Sr. and Lew II McClain (72-74) with 146 and third was two more shots back at 148 for Chris (66) and Jim Keim (82).

The low father was Jim McKibben with 71 and the Low Son was Chris Keim, also with 71. 18 teams competed.

Tebaldi Junior Stroke Champ

Posted: July 24th, 2010

Tony Tebaldi held on to the small advantage he held after round 1 of the 2010 EDGA Junior Stroke Play Championship which was held at the Erie Golf Club on Monday and Tuesday July 19th and 20th.

Tebaldi carded a second round 76 to go with his first round 73 for a 149 total, one stroke better than Andy Milloy who shot a pair of 75′s. Thrid place went to Scott Klein (77-75-152) followed by Tom Connolly (77-81-158). Round out the top five were EDGA Junior Match Play champ Mike Kloecker (82-77) and match play runner up Cameron Zbrzeznj (80-79) with 159.

The 12-13 age group winner was Ryan Podufal with 203 (99-104). Andrew Britton claimed the 14-15 year old title with 161 (84-77) and Tebaldi was low man in the elder grouping with 149.

Coleman caputures seniors at LPGC

Posted: July 12th, 2010

Ron Coleman (WW) captured his 2nd Seniors title in 3 tries with a 3-under par score of 69 on Monday July12th at the Lawrence Park Golf Club. Bob Paris, a new LP member and recent WPGA Senior champion was second with a score of 70. EDGA Match Play runner up and first time senior entrant David Hewett (WW) was third with 71 on the 6,269 LP layout. Defending champion Rick Carlotti (WW) finished 7th with 75.

The net title went to Jack Baker of Gospel Hill with a net score of 66. Robert Wright, Sr. was second with 67 and 5 players tied for third, including last year’s net champion Bill Steger, with 68.
